Teaching sex ed in school is not what caused the rise in teenage pregnancy. The reverse is true; lack of knowledge about sex and contraceptives is one of the many reasons for it.

Anyway, back to the question. Obama is charismatic, young, and energetic. He has a way of putting people at ease about the many problems the country is facing. He also represents a new type of Democrat, one who isn't afraid of advocating liberal views as past Democratic candidates have been.

Realistically, there is just no way Obama will be able to accomplish everything he has said he will as president. This makes his campaign no different from anyone else. However, he has a message of hope and change at a time when people desperately need to hear it.

There's also the age issue. I don't think McCain chose Palin merely because she is a woman, or an ultra-conservative woman. I think he chose her primarily because she is a young woman. There is a perception among some undecided voters that McCain represents a generation and era which are coming to an end, while Obama represents all things that are on the rise. I think McCain chose Palin hoping his campaign could compete with that. It's why Obama, conversely, chose Biden: he represents experience and savvy same as McCain, also an issue on the minds of undecideds.

So anyway, many people are excited at the prospect of a man like Obama becoming president. Obviously, it has yet to be seen what kind of president he'll be. But I do think he's risen the expectations for his presidency so high that he will badly need a strong majority in both houses of Congress to help him out.
